Attractive and infectious sets of 80-style TD sequencing and sounds are served on “Signal,” a new album by French synthesist Frédéric Würtz. The album is also the first sign of life for Mr. Würtz, who composed and released music since 1980 under the AEM moniker as well as his own name after years of absence from the scene. Well, I can be brief about the outcome heard on the two lengthy (30+ minute) parts, as they both mix atmospheric and peppy sequencer-driven electronics along with some repetitive sound design, all carrying lots of influences of classic (TD-style) Berlin School. Nice going, Frédéric, and welcome back. |
